Auto dealerships provide a range of solutions associated to the purchasing and marketing of automobiles. Among their major features is to act as middlemans (or middlemen) in between vehicle suppliers and clients, buying automobiles directly from the supplier and then marketing them to customers at a markup. In addition, they usually provide funding options for purchasers and will certainly assist with the trade-in or sale of a client's old lorry.
